Diwali cheer for Indian Railways employees! Cabinet approves productivity-linked bonus; Rs 1,865 crore payout
The Union Cabinet has approved a Productivity Linked Bonus (PLB) equivalent to 78 days’ wages for railway employees, costing Rs 1,865.68 crore. This decision, benefiting approximately 10.91 lakh non-gazetted employees, acknowledges their performance in a year of record operational numbers for Indian Railways. The maximum payable amount per employee is set at Rs 17,951.
Sensex at 94,000 by 2026-end? HSBC upgrades India to ‘Overweight’; top reasons for positive view
HSBC has upgraded India’s equities rating to ‘Overweight’, projecting a Sensex target of 94,000 by 2026, indicating a 13% potential increase. This decision is driven by appealing valuations, supportive government policies, and consistent domestic investor engagement.
